Methods and devices for determining exercise diagnostic parameters
First Claim
1. In an implantable cardiac device, a method for determining a maximum observed heart rate of a patient during exercise, comprising:
- (a) monitoring a changing heart rate of the patient and producing heart rate measurements;
(b) monitoring activity level of the patient; and
(c) identifying a heart rate as the maximum observed heart rate using the implantable cardiac device and storing the identified maximum observed heart rate in the implantable cardiac device, when the following conditions occur;
(i) the activity level exceeds an activity threshold, (ii) a heart rate measurement is greater than a stored heart rate measurement, and (iii) a difference between the heart rate measurement and the stored heart rate measurement does not exceed a predetermined threshold.

Abstract
A device, such as an implantable cardiac device, and methods for determining exercise diagnostic parameters of a patient are disclosed. Specifically, a maximum observed heart rate of a patient during exercise can be identified when an activity level and a heart rate measurement of the patient exceed predetermined thresholds. Included are methods for filtering out premature heartbeats or noise from the maximum heart rate determination. Methods of determining other exercise parameters, such as workload are also disclosed. The device includes hardware and/or software for performing the described methods.
